1. Understanding Numbers
Numbers are the building blocks of mathematics. Here’s a quick overview of the types of numbers you should be familiar with:
- Natural Numbers: These are the counting numbers (1, 2, 3, …) that start from 1 and go on indefinitely.
- Whole Numbers: Whole numbers include natural numbers plus zero (0, 1, 2, 3, …).
- Integers: Integers include all positive and negative whole numbers, as well as zero (…, -3, -2, -1, 0, 1, 2, 3, …).
- Fractions: Fractions represent parts of a whole. They consist of a numerator (the top number) and a denominator (the bottom number). For example, ½ represents half of something.
- Decimals: Decimals are a way to represent fractions and parts of a whole using a decimal point. For example, 0.5 is the decimal form of ½.
2. Basic Arithmetic
Arithmetic involves the four fundamental operations: addition, subtraction, multiplication, and division.
- Addition: Combining two or more numbers to find their total. For example, 2 + 3 = 5.
- Subtraction: Finding the difference between two numbers. For example, 7 – 4 = 3.
- Multiplication: Repeated addition. For example, 3 × 4 = 12.
- Division: Sharing a quantity into equal parts. For example, 12 ÷ 3 = 4.
3. Algebraic Concepts
Algebra introduces the use of letters (variables) to represent unknown values. Here are some basic algebraic concepts:
- Variables: Letters (usually represented by x, y, z, etc.) that can stand for unknown values.
- Expressions: Combinations of variables, numbers, and mathematical operations. For example, 2x + 3y.
- Equations: Statements that assert the equality of two expressions. Solving equations involves finding the values of variables that make the equation true. For example, solving for x in the equation 2x = 8 yields x = 4.
4. Geometry Basics
Geometry deals with shapes, sizes, and properties of objects in space. Here are some fundamental geometric concepts:
- Points, Lines, and Planes: Points are represented as dots, lines are straight and extend infinitely, and planes are flat surfaces with no thickness.
- Angles: The measure of the amount of turn between two lines. Angles are measured in degrees (°).
- Triangles: Three-sided polygons with various types, such as equilateral (all sides and angles are equal), isosceles (two sides are equal), and scalene (no sides are equal).
- Circles: A set of points equidistant from a central point. The distance around a circle is its circumference, and the distance from the center to any point on the circle is its radius.
5. Measurement
Measurement involves determining the size, length, weight, volume, or other attributes of objects. Common units of measurement include:
- Length: Measured in units like meters (m), centimeters (cm), and millimeters (mm).
- Weight: Measured in units like kilograms (kg) and grams (g).
- Volume: Measured in units like liters (L) and milliliters (mL).
- Time: Measured in seconds (s), minutes (min), and hours (h).
6. Data Interpretation
Data interpretation is about understanding and drawing conclusions from data presented in various forms, including:
- Bar Charts: A graphical representation of data using bars of different heights.
- Line Graphs: A way to display data points on a line to show trends over time.
- Pie Charts: A circular chart that represents data as slices of a pie, showing the proportion of each category.
- Tables: Organized sets of data presented in rows and columns.
